METHOPRENE ACID  (ELISA Kit)

 Intended Use 

The EnviroLogix Methoprene Acid Plate Kit Is Designed For The Quantitative Laboratory Detection Of Methoprene Acid Pesticide Residues In Ground And Surface Water Samples, With A Quantitative Assay Range From 0.015 To 1.0 Parts Per Billion (Ppb).

General

 

The EnviroLogix Methoprene Acid Plate Kit is a competitive Enzyme-Linked ImmunoSorbent Assay (ELISA).  In the test, Methoprene Acid pesticide residues in the sample compete with enzyme (horseradish peroxidase) labeled Methoprene Acid for a limited number of antibody binding sites on the inside surface of the test wells.  After a simple wash step, the outcome of the competition is visualized with a color development step.  As with all competitive immunoassays, sample concentration is inversely proportional to color development.

Darker color = Lower concentration

Lighter color = Higher concentration

    Kit Specifications:
    Plate Format: 
    • 96 Well.
    Time Requirement: 
    • 2 h 30 min.
    Detection Limit:
    • 0.007 ppb (water).
    Quantification Limit:     
    • 0.025 ppb.
    Cross Reaction:
    • Methoprene Acid (0.007 ppb).
    • S-Methoprene (0.5 ppb).
    • RS-Methoprene (0.2 ppb).
    • S-Hydroprene (847 ppb).
    • S-Kinoprene (>1000 ppb).
    • Cis-Methoprene (1.6 ppb).
    • Kabat (0.5 ppb).
    • Dianex (0.533 ppb).
